Transaction 0394460d75706157888e7b43cb779a9bc67aeb6bda37c044bcea1cf1a644eb85

2 Input
2 Outputs
  • 0394460d75706157888e7b43cb779a9bc67aeb6bda37c044bcea1cf1a644eb85:0
  • value  862120
    address  1KBfkysdDX9VHXj8WWFwFrLdB1GYTCJ3jw
  • 0394460d75706157888e7b43cb779a9bc67aeb6bda37c044bcea1cf1a644eb85:1
  • value  50000000
    address  1Fszw2rf3S2DYCFsRSbmpBBbTEYG3oxbpt